Calling all wine lovers! We've done some rebranding and are excited to announce a new festival coming to the Emerald Coast. Harvest Wine and Food Festival will provide patrons the opportunity to sip and savor some of the world's finest wine and culinary selections while enjoying the beautiful beach town of WaterColor.
Friday, November 3: 6 PM - 8 PM Al Fresco Reserve Tasting ($200) The Al Fresco Reserve Tasting held at WaterColor Beach Club will offer festival-goers a selection of library wines that feature rare vintages not easily accessible to the average consumer. An array of perfectly paired hors d’oeuvres and live music all set to a breathtaking Gulf coast sunset will make for a memorable and elegant evening.
Saturday, November 4: 1 PM- 4 PM Grand Tasting ($150) The Grand Tasting, held in Cerulean Park, is the festival's main event and is designed to highlight harvest season at the beach. Large seafood, barbeque and provisional stations manned by celebrity chefs and supplemented by the best restaurants along the Gulf Coast are combined with tasting stations featuring over 150 wines from around the world. Craft beer and spirit tents will also be available.
